Abstract :
We have described the experimental results of the gain characteristics of Er/Yb co-doped optical waveguide amplifiers in soda-lime glasses fabricated by the silver ion exchange method. Silica glasses are attractive because of their superior chemical resistance and compatibility to optical fibers. Measured absorption and fluorescence spectra are shown. A net gain of 4.34 dB and gain coefficient of 1.55 dB/cm was achieved for 28 mm long waveguide with pump power of 90 mW.
